PURPOSE:To reduce a loss of electric power, by driving a load by a Darlington circuit which is operated as a Darlington transistor in case of a transient operation, and is operated as one transistor in case of a steady operation. CONSTITUTION:When a switch 4 is closed, a base current flows into a transistor 2 through a resistance 1 from a DC electric power source 5. Immediately after the switch 4 has been closed, voltage exceeding several volts is applied between the collector and the emitter (C-E) of the transistor 2, therefore, the base current flows through a resistance 7 to a transistor 6, too. This base current is hPE-multiplied by the transistor 6 and is supplied to the base of the transistor 2, therefore, the transistor 2 is capable of supplying a large load current to a load 3. As a result, voltage between C and E of the transistor 2 decreases as time elapses, the transistor 6 is turned off, and the base current is supplied to the transistor 2, only through the resistance 1. |
